DaCapo Brainscience announced executive leadership changes designed to accelerate its mission of developing treatments for neurodegenerative diseases. The company appointed biotechnology veteran Leslie Williams as President and Chief Executive Officer, named Mridul Mehta, PhD, as Chief Technology Officer, and promoted Warren Hirst, PhD, to Chief Scientific Officer.
The leadership restructuring aims to guide DaCapo Brainscience through a critical transition from early discovery research to becoming a clinical-stage drug developer. Williams brings extensive industry experience to lead this strategic shift, while the appointments of Mehta and Hirst strengthen the company’s scientific and technological capabilities.
DaCapo Brainscience focuses on applying its proprietary discovery platform, which uses an in vitro model of neurodegenerative disease that recapitulates human biology, to identify and develop small molecule therapies. These treatments aim to slow or halt the progression of neurodegenerative diseases, beginning with Parkinson’s disease. The company’s approach combines advanced data analysis with human-based laboratory models to identify new disease pathways and design targeted treatments.
The strengthened leadership team advances the company’s goal to develop therapies that could potentially alter the course of neurodegenerative diseases. Neurodegenerative conditions represent a significant unmet medical need, with current treatments often providing only symptomatic relief rather than addressing disease progression. DaCapo’s platform represents a novel approach to drug discovery in this challenging field.
The executive appointments come at a pivotal time for the neuroscience drug development sector, where companies are increasingly focusing on disease-modifying therapies rather than symptomatic treatments. DaCapo’s human-based models and data-driven approach position the company to potentially identify novel therapeutic targets that have been missed by traditional drug discovery methods.
